Latest Parliamentary Election Result

The latest exact parliamentary result for Suffolk Coastal in this dataset is the General held on 4 Jul 2024. Jenny Riddell-Carpenter won for Labour with a recorded majority of 1,070.

Jenny Riddell-Carpenter

Labour

Winner

Jenny Riddell-Carpenter won Suffolk Coastal for Labour. 15,672 votes. Majority 1,070.

Suffolk Coastal Election Figures

These totals come from the selected constituency_election_area_results row for E14001530 on 4 Jul 2024.

Electorate

74,522

Valid Votes

49,451

Invalid Votes

189

Turnout

66.61%

Total Votes

49,640

Majority

1,070

What constituency is Suffolk Coastal?

Suffolk Coastal is a current Westminster parliamentary constituency in East of England. Its current constituency code is E14001530.

How many wards are in Suffolk Coastal?

Suffolk Coastal has 13 linked ward records in the current ward-to-constituency dataset.

Are any wards split in Suffolk Coastal?

No split wards are recorded for Suffolk Coastal in the current constituency ward link data.

Who won the latest parliamentary election in Suffolk Coastal?

Jenny Riddell-Carpenter won the latest exact-code parliamentary result recorded here.
